About Us

Accessable works hard to support solutions for people with disabilities and injuries by providing quality equipment and modifications to help them lead better lives. With 95 staff, we strive to provide a high level of customer service in a helpful, efficient and timely manner. We work closely with the Whaikaha - Ministry of Disabled People, District Health Boards and ACC, suppliers and contractors, other organisations, and customers, family/whanau and their carers.

Our Journey

Accessable was founded in 2000 by Sue and Allan Smith. The business started off in Mt Roskill, Auckland, with a staff of 12 working within the office and warehouse. Some of the original staff are still with the company today!  Through the team’s hard work and excellent customer service, the business started to grow.

In 2012, Graham Walling joined the company as GM and business partner and by late 2014, the business had grown so much that a move to a much bigger facility was required. Our relatively new premises at Airport Oaks is now the main office, warehouse and refurbishment workshop.

Accessable has expanded considerably in recent years, with even more plans for future development.
